The procurement process, conducted under the open procedure, involved a framework for providing health and social work services specifically for adults aged 18+ in mental health and learning disability care homes with nursing arrangements. The contracting authority, NHS Wales Shared Services Partnership-Procurement Services (hosted by Velindre University NHS Trust), facilitated this tender where Cwm Taf Morgannwg University Local Health Board acted as the buyer. Located in Cardiff, UK, the procurement process has reached the award stage with a contract signed on 13th March 2025.

Under the Framework for Adults (18+) in MH&LD Care Homes and with nursing, a placement has been arranged between Cwm Taf Morgannwg University Local Health Board and Serendiptiy Care and Support Limited. This placement has been made under CS 4 of the Framework Agreement as a call-off contract.
